Technology helps in dealing with economic emergencies like food shortage and disasters. Technology is used to study the existing environmental conditions in order for farmers to be guided with the right crops to plant at specific seasons to ensure maximum yields. In terms of disasters, technology is used for disaster risk reduction and management. This is done in order to minimize the effects that disasters have on the resources.

<em>The President in the executive branch can veto a law, but the legislative branch can override that veto with enough votes. The legislative branch has the power to approve Presidential nominations, control the budget, and can impeach the President and remove him or her from office.</em>
